Author Mokhtar Amoudi provided a unique lens on President Emmanuel Macron's "Choose France" summit, a high-profile event designed to attract foreign investment. Amoudi accompanied the president from a Thermomix factory visit to the main summit held at Versailles, observing the "exercise of state" through the eyes of an author who has overcome significant personal struggles.

Amoudi's presence at the event offered a counterpoint to the usual corporate and political discourse. His background, marked by "a string of hardships," allowed him to bring a distinct perspective to the proceedings. The summit itself brought together foreign investors and French officials, aiming to showcase France as an attractive destination for business and capital.

The "Choose France" initiative is a key part of Macron's economic agenda, seeking to boost employment and innovation through foreign capital.
